RIALGLASS C 07 JW 15 G

About
Polypropylene elastomerized heterphasic copolymer 15% glass fiber reinforced; stabilized for use in contact with lyes and with hot metals; good stiffness and thermal properties; wide impact strength interval. Flowability specific for injection molding; available in versions natural and colored as per sample.&&
